Ok, we didn't really spend a lot of time here. But it is a nice park, paralleling the beach and the main road through town. In high season temperatures get way above 40°C (100°F). The ocean is a great way to cool down, but even under the umbrellas it gets hot after a while.
This place here offers some nice natural shade. Many locals around here. Some picknicking on some of the tables and some even laying on their beach towels. It's nice, clean and safe little park with beautiful trees. And also a good option for a stroll, if the street gets too hot for you (and maybe your pet).
